Once you have found a home in Laredo Texas and have started the whole mortgage approval process, there are things you need to do at your current location. First, decide which furniture you will take to your new home in Laredo. Start inventorying your current possessions, dividing them into items to take and items to dispose of. Solicit estimates from moving companies. Make sure that you put all important documents in secure file to travel with you. Do not pack any documentation that might be needed to complete your loan application! Someone I knew recently had to spend a whole day at a storage facility going through every one of her packing boxes to find crucial documentation for her mortgage. Start making a list of all medical, dental, school records to transfer. You will need to find new medical facilities once you move to Laredo Texas.

Approximately 6 weeks before your scheduled relocation to Laredo, Texas, start cleaning out closets and arranging yard sales. You may want to pick up change of address cards from the Post Office. Keep the address cards handy and so that you can fill them in when you think of new names. It may be useful to draw a floor plan of your new home so that you can start planning where you want your furniture to be placed once the moving van arrives. Once you are about 4 weeks away from moving to your new home in Laredo, Texas, START PACKING! If you are going to have movers pack your belongings, you should start cleaning out closets and drawers. You are not going to want to unpack junk, old clothes and useless items into your brand new home! If you are not going to be moving straight into your new home in Laredo Texas, make hotel reservations close by to where your home is located. Clean furniture and drapes – you don’t want to hang dirty curtains in your new Laredo home! Start using up all your groceries.

The town of Laredo was founded in 1755 while the area was part of a region called Nuevo Santander in the Spanish colony of New Spain. In 1840, Laredo was the capital of the independent Republic of the Rio Grande, set up in rebellion to the dictatorship of Antonio López de Santa Anna and brought back into Mexico by military force. In 1846, during the Mexican-American War the town was occupied by the Texas Rangers. After the war the Treaty of Guadalupe-Hidalgo ceded the land to the United States. A referendum was taken in the town, which voted overwhelmingly to petition the American military government in charge of the area to return the town to Mexico. However, this petition was rejected, and in response the bulk of the population moved over the river into Mexican territory to found the new town of Nuevo Laredo. In 1849, the military set up Fort McIntosh (originally Camp Crawford) by the town. -- Source: Wikipedia.com

Census Data for Laredo, Texas

Laredo Texas United States
Population 176,576 20,851,820 281,421,906
Median age 26.9 32.3 35.3
Median age for Male 25.6 31.3 34
Median age for Female 28.1 33.4 36.5
Households 46,852 7,393,354 105,480,101
Household population 173,532 20,290,711 273,643,273
Average household size 3.7 2.74 2.59
Families 39,983 5,247,794 71,787,347
Average family size 4.05 3.28 3.14
Housing units 50,319 8,157,575 115,904,641
Occupied units 46,852 7,393,354 105,480,101
Vacant units 3,467 764,221 10,424,540
